I was wondering what i can do with our luggage after the cruise on The Allure, I have a 4:30 flight don't want to drag luggage around fll all day ?

 

We had the same thing when getting off Oasis last year we took a shore excursion to the Everglades and alligator park which then dropped us off with our luggage at the airport about 2.30. If my memory is correct there where a choice of about 6 excursions to choose from and they where very inexpensive,check out the excursions for your cruise.
